SQL Server Reporting Services 示例项目教程
项目介绍
SQL Server Reporting Services (SSRS) 示例项目是一个开源项目,旨在提供一系列的报告示例和模板,帮助开发者更好地理解和使用SSRS。这些示例涵盖了从简单的数据展示到复杂的数据分析报告,适用于各种业务场景。
项目快速启动
环境准备
在开始之前,请确保您已经安装了以下软件:
- SQL Server 2019 或更高版本
- SQL Server Reporting Services
- Visual Studio 2019 或更高版本(带有SSRS开发工具)
下载项目
您可以通过以下命令从GitHub下载项目:
git clone https://github.com/SQL-Server-projects/Reporting-Services-examples.git
导入项目
- 打开Visual Studio。
- 选择“文件” -> “打开” -> “项目/解决方案”。
- 导航到下载的项目目录,选择
.sln文件并打开。
运行示例
- 在解决方案资源管理器中,右键点击您想要运行的报告项目。
- 选择“设为启动项目”。
- 按下F5键或点击“调试” -> “开始调试”。
以下是一个简单的示例代码片段,展示如何在SSRS中创建一个基本的报告:
-- 创建一个简单的数据集
CREATE TABLE SalesData (
ProductID INT,
ProductName NVARCHAR(100),
SalesAmount DECIMAL(18, 2)
);
-- 插入示例数据
INSERT INTO SalesData (ProductID, ProductName, SalesAmount)
VALUES (1, 'Laptop', 1000.00),
(2, 'Smartphone', 800.00),
(3, 'Tablet', 500.00);
应用案例和最佳实践
应用案例
- 销售报告:展示产品销售数据,包括销售额、销售量和销售趋势。
- 财务报告:提供详细的财务数据分析,如利润表、资产负债表等。
- 库存管理:监控库存水平,预测库存需求,优化库存管理。
最佳实践
- 模块化设计:将报告分解为多个模块,便于维护和扩展。
- 数据安全性:确保报告数据的安全性,避免敏感信息泄露。
- 性能优化:优化查询和报告生成过程,提高报告的加载速度。
典型生态项目
SQL Server Integration Services (SSIS)
SSIS 是一个强大的数据集成工具,可以与SSRS结合使用,实现数据的抽取、转换和加载(ETL)过程,为报告提供高质量的数据源。
SQL Server Analysis Services (SSAS)
SSAS 提供多维数据分析和数据挖掘功能,可以与SSRS结合,创建复杂的分析报告和仪表板,帮助用户更好地理解业务数据。
Power BI
Power BI 是微软提供的一个商业智能工具,可以与SSRS集成,实现数据的交互式可视化和分析,提供更丰富的报告体验。
通过这些生态项目的结合使用,可以构建一个完整的数据分析和报告解决方案,满足各种业务需求。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



